For labs seeking high-grade research materials, Cagrilintide peptide demands rigorous sourcing standards. This guide positions Cagrilintide as a specialized amylin analog for metabolic and receptor studies, emphasizing that purity specifications—typically ≥98% verified by HPLC—are non-negotiable for reproducible data. Manufacturing certifications, including GMP compliance and third-party COA analysis, directly address buyer pain points like batch inconsistency and contamination risks. Quality advantages stem from lyophilized, endotoxin-tested formulations that ensure stability during long-term storage. Applications focus on in vitro binding assays and animal model protocols, avoiding any medical claims. By prioritizing transparent supply chains and documented purity, labs mitigate variability and safeguard research integrity.
